Knocked-Out Tooth



If you have a knocked-out tooth, act swiftly to enhance the chances of successful re-implantation. Time is important in this scenario.

Next off, attempt to return the tooth back right into its outlet, making sure it's encountering properly. If this isn't possible, save the tooth in a container of milk or your saliva to maintain it damp while seeking immediate oral care. Keep in mind, the quicker you act, the much better the possibilities of conserving the tooth.

Avoid touching the tooth roots, as this can harm the delicate cells needed for reattachment.

Extreme Tooth pain



When experiencing an extreme toothache, prompt dental interest is vital to deal with the underlying cause and relieve your discomfort properly.

A severe toothache can be triggered by different issues such as tooth decay, a sore tooth, periodontal infection, and even a damaged filling. The discomfort from an extreme tooth pain can be extreme, pain, or sharp, and might be accompanied by swelling or a foul preference in your mouth.

To handle a serious tooth pain before seeing a dental professional, you can wash your mouth with cozy saltwater, floss to eliminate any trapped debris, and take non-prescription discomfort medication. Nevertheless, these are temporary procedures, and it's necessary to look for expert oral care immediately.

Postponing treatment can lead to worsening pain, infection, or perhaps missing teeth.

Throughout your dental consultation, the dental expert will take a look at the affected tooth, take X-rays if needed, and advise suitable treatment such as a filling, root canal treatment, or removal.

Broken or Chipped Tooth



Address a broken or broke tooth immediately to prevent further damages and potential difficulties. If you experience this oral emergency situation, wash your mouth with warm water and apply a chilly compress to minimize swelling. Save any kind of busted tooth fragments and visit your dental professional promptly.

A busted or chipped tooth can reveal the delicate internal layers of your tooth, causing discomfort and enhanced danger of infection. Stay clear of eating on the side with the harmed tooth and stick to soft foods to stop aggravating the injury.
